Energy Minister Swears In New VRA Resettlement Trust Fund Board

Spread the love

The Minister for Energy and Green Transition has sworn in a newly constituted Board of Trustees for the Volta River Authority (VRA) Resettlement Trust Fund, charging members to remain focused on the core mandate for which the Fund was established.

At a brief ceremony, the Minister tasked the Board to prioritise the welfare of resettlement communities affected by VRA operations, emphasizing the need for renewed commitment and accountability in the discharge of their duties.

He urged the members to concentrate on key development areas, particularly public health, education, and sanitation, as well as other critical interventions that directly improve the living conditions of beneficiary communities.

According to the Minister, the Trust Fund exists to address the socio-economic needs of these communities, and the Board must ensure that its resources are deployed effectively and transparently.

The newly inaugurated Board is chaired by Mr. Halid Abdul Rauf. Other members include Hon. Helen Adjoa Ntoso, Hon. Bismark Tetteh Nyarko, Hon. Dominic Napare, Hon. Joycelyn Tetteh, Dr. Seidu Mohammed, and Ing. Samuel Fletcher.

The reconstitution of the Board is expected to strengthen governance and enhance the delivery of development projects in communities under the VRA Resettlement Trust Fund.
